  5. Lost Hours -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Lost_Hours

    "Lost Hours" is the premiere episode of the fourth season of the Canadian TV series Continuum, and the series' 37th episode overall. The episode aired September 4, 2015 on Showcase, and was released online two weeks early on August 21. [1] The episode was written by Simon Barry and directed by Patrick Williams. [2]

  6. List of Continuum episodes -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/List_of_Continuum_episodes

    Showcase announced on December 8, 2014 that Continuum had been renewed for a fourth and final season of six episodes, [1] which began airing September 4, 2015, and concluded on October 9, 2015. [2] During the course of the series, 42 episodes of Continuum aired over four seasons.
